
Build 11 Powerful JavaScript Applications: A Complete Guide to Learning JavaScript Through Projects
What you will learn
Noteβ Make sure your ππππ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the ππππ¦π² cart before Enrolling!
Master the core JavaScript fundamentals β variables, data types, loops, functions, and more.
Learn how to manipulate the DOM, create dynamic content, and interact with users in real-time.
Gain hands-on experience by building 11 fully functional applications using JavaScript.
Debugging & Error Handling: Learn how to troubleshoot and fix common issues in JavaScript code.
Develop skills in version control using Git and deploying your projects to the web.
Add-On Information:
- Mastery Through Repetition: Solidify JavaScript concepts by applying them repeatedly across diverse projects, moving beyond theory to practical expertise.
- Portfolio Powerhouse: Graduate with 11 fully functional, deployable applications, providing tangible evidence of your coding prowess and a compelling showcase for employers.
- Cultivate Developer Intuition: Develop an innate sense for structuring code, anticipating challenges, and designing elegant solutions.
- Interactive Web Experiences: Craft dynamic, user-centric web interfaces, learning to respond to input, fetch data, and update content in real-time.
- Beyond the Browser: Grasp core programming logic applicable to various environments, laying a strong foundation for backend (Node.js) or mobile (React Native).
- Embrace Modern JavaScript (ES6+): Implicitly become proficient with contemporary features like arrow functions, template literals, destructuring, and asynchronous patterns (Promises, async/await).
- Critical Thinking & Logic Development: Sharpen analytical skills by breaking down complex requirements into manageable, codable components.
- Become a Self-Sufficient Coder: Gain the confidence to independently conceptualize, plan, and execute your own JavaScript projects.
- Preparing for Frameworks: Understand vanilla JavaScript principles, crucial for seamlessly transitioning to frameworks like React, Angular, or Vue.js.
- Collaborative Readiness: Learn version control essentials, preparing you for team-based development environments where Git is indispensable.
- Deployment Demystified: Gain practical experience in taking your applications live, understanding the steps for web accessibility.
- PROS:
- Highly Practical Approach: Learning by doing ensures genuine understanding and retention.
- Instant Portfolio Builder: Finish with immediate, tangible projects to showcase skills, boosting job prospects.
- Comprehensive Skill Set: Covers coding plus essential developer tools like Git and deployment for a well-rounded foundation.
- Strong Foundation for Future Learning: Prepares you well for advanced JavaScript topics, frameworks, and backend development.
- Engaging and Motivating: Project-based structure keeps learning exciting and rewarding as creations come to life.
- CONS:
- Potentially Overwhelming for Absolute Beginners: The rapid pace and project volume might be challenging without prior programming exposure, requiring dedication.
English
language